Everton monitoring Pedro Obiang
Everton manager Roberto Martinez is keeping a close eye on the progress of Sampdoria midfielder Pedro Obiang, according to reports from Italy this morning. The Toffees have deployed scouts to watch the 22-year-old twice in the last three months.
Obiang grew up at Atletico Madrid's famous youth academy before making a move to Sampdoria in 2008, where the 6 foot 1 midfielder has flourished. Appearing regularly in the first team since making his debut in 2010, Obiang has caught the eye and other Serie A sides have already made enquiries.
The Spanish under-21 midfielder is expected to one day appear for the full national side. With reports today suggesting that Man City are to make a bid for Everton man Ross Barkley; manager Martinez could be seeking a long term replacement for the England international Barkley with a move for Obiang. It is expected that Sampdoria will demand at least 10 million euros for their player.
